About This Novel
"The Art of War" was written by Sun Wu in the late Spring and Autumn Period. It is also a world-recognized ancient existing military theoretical work. It is known as the "Holy Text of Military Science" and is placed at the top of the "Seven Books of Martial Arts". This book reveals several objective laws of war, has simple materialist and dialectical ideas, and occupies a very high position in the world's military history. It has been translated into many languages such as English, French, German, and Japanese, and has been widely disseminated. There are 13 chapters in the book. The appendix of this book is the remaining six books of the "Seven Books of Martial Arts", namely "Wu Zi's Art of War", "Sima's Art", "Six Tao", "Huang Shi Gong's Three Strategies", "Wei Liao Zi" and "Tang Taizong Li Weigong Questions and Answers". "Guiguzi" is a strange book, compiled by later generations based on Mr. Guigu's remarks. Its ideological content is broad and profound, covering philosophy, politics, military, psychology, society, literature, intelligence and other disciplines. It is a classic that can be widely interpreted and is known as "the forbidden fruit of wisdom and a unique book." The principles and techniques of lobbying and strategy contained in the book, such as "coupling, reacting, interfering, flying tongs, disobedience, and speculation," have always been widely studied in political and military circles in China and overseas. Nowadays, it is a must-read book in the business world and has far-reaching influence. The appendix is the vernacular historical novel "The Four Friends of Guigu" written by Yang Jinghui in the Qing Dynasty, in order to bring readers a different reading experience.
